
Tesla's sales in the UK last month were only 512 units, falling to a more than two-year low
According to data from the Society of Motor Manufacturers and Traders in the UK, Tesla (TSLA.US) sold only 512 vehicles in the UK in April, a significant year-on-year decline of 62%, reaching the lowest level in over two years.
In addition, data from research organization New AutoMotive indicates that Tesla's market share in the UK's electric vehicle market so far this year is 9.3%, a noticeable decrease from 12.5% a year ago
